>  Back when I had one of these a few months ago, the PCMCIA drivers
> that come with the standard potato install disks didn't work, so I
> couldn't do a net install.  Instead I got a CD and installed the base
> system + compilers, then recompiled the kernel and the latest
> pcmcia-cs package and it worked fine after that.
>
>  me

I have done the same thing but when i upgrade to kernel 2.4.7, i try to 
compile the pcmcia (card bus) support into the kernel ... and it fails 
when i start the daemon the machine freeze. 

It was working right with 2.2.18pre1 kernel and pcmcia-cs as you say... 
has someone encounter this trouble ?
